Acute renal failure dextran

Dextrans may also promote a number of negative efleets. Dextrans 40 and 70 have been associated with acute renal failure, although the meehanism by whieh this is induced is unclear. Infusion of dextrans ean also prompt severe anaphylaetie shoek. Many patients exhibit anti-dextran antibodies, ineluding some who have not been previously administered dextran (antibodies may be generated in response to dextran-like dietary or baeterial polysaccharides to which the patient has previously been exposed). [Pg.355]

The role of Dextran 40 (= low molecular weight dextran) in inducing acute renal failure has been reviewed (27), and its mechanism discussed. The recently reported acute glomerulonephritis appears to be mediated through a hypersensitivity phenomenon. Osmotic nephropathy is a well-known complication of dextran infusion. In dehydrated states Dextran 40 is concentrated in the proximal tubules, producing a viscid fluid which can cause tubular obstruction. [Pg.258]
